Recent Popular Tags

Description

Recent Popular Tags WordPress plugin allows the administrator to display the most popular recently used tags by post authors.

This plugin is very valuable for current events websites because it gives admins the ability to set the number of tags to display and how many days to consider as “recent”… No more popular tags displaying from two years ago!

Default Usage

Heading and Recent Popular Tags will be displayed beneath each blog post.

Shortcode

Use shortcode [recent-popular-tags] to display Recent Popular Tags anywhere in blog posts, pages, custom post types or in a text widget.

Template Tag

Use <?php if ( function_exists('rpt_display_content') ) { echo do_shortcode('[recent-popular-posts]')} ?> to display Recent Popular Tags in your template files

Widget

Use [recent-popular-tags] in a “Text” widget to display Recent Popular Tags in a sidebar

Installation

  1. Go to Dashboard >> Plugins >> Add New >> Search
  2. Search for “Recent Popular Tags,” click “Install Now,” then “Activate Plugin”
  3. Go to “Recent Popular Tags” settings and enter heading, number of days and number of tags. The plugin will display below each blog post

FAQ-e

How can I disable Recent Popular Tags from displaying below every blog post

This feature is coming soon. Until then, you can add .type-post .recent-popular-tags:last-of-type{display:none} to your theme’s style.css to remove it.
